Output e2989a4cb4b0aa21970b23704e0e4a4d16b4055d907b1875ceb2d8fc11ac4633:2

value
2127440
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b23a81f373b01e9f02404712cbda23d4ba1b0e88 OP_EQUAL
address
3HwQHsS6SfXb4zk9C2t8bz3eSzP5ZsmYYF
transaction
e2989a4cb4b0aa21970b23704e0e4a4d16b4055d907b1875ceb2d8fc11ac4633
spent
true